California Codes

Cal. Civil Code § 1751 (2026)

✓ current as of May 2026
Find cases: SyfertCases citing this section CA-LEGleginfo.legislature.ca.gov JustiaCode on Justia CornellLII Search CasesGoogle Scholar

Any waiver by a consumer of the provisions of this title is contrary to public policy and shall be unenforceable and void.
